Effect of earthworm casts on protein synthesis in Agaricus bisporus.
Galli E;
1990
Abstract
When earthworm casts were used as a casing, an early fructification, a greater stimulation in fruitbody formation, an increase in the carpophore protein content and in L-14C-leucine incorporation were observed inAgaricus bisporus. The protein-synthesizing capacity of the carpophore and its protein content were tested on samples collected 28 and 35 days after the casing.
